Walking With Purpose at Magdalen
Walking With Purpose (WWP) is a women's Bible study aimed at a deeper encounter with the Lord and fellowship with the women in your small group. WWP Bible studies combine personal study with small group discussion, linking our everyday challenges to solutions given through Scripture. Study: Spiritual Motherhood: The Transforming Power of the Feminine Genius
People need to be welcomed home. Will you open the door of your heart? Spiritual Motherhood: The Transforming Power of the Feminine Genius will show you how. But get ready. You will be changed, in the best of ways. This Bible study will lead you on a journey of discovering your true identity, and usher you into your calling to mother this world back to Jesus.
Spiritual Motherhood is not just for biological mothers and those who have made religious vows. It's a call to a new way of seeing and a radical gift of self. It’s the feminine genius in action, and it has the power to completely transform our increasingly dehumanizing culture.
We are surrounded by people who are desperately searching for a mother. In a world that feels unfriendly, we can provide a refuge. Our homes are to be hospitals—havens of healing. Our dinner tables are to be operating tables—the place where broken souls are made whole again. When we offer this to hearts that are aching and longing to be seen, heaven and earth come together, and sacred space is created.
